With warmth, compassion, and a practical approach, Ellen provides a safe space for individuals to process what they are experiencing today while also becoming curious about what may be underneath their current pain points. Together, clients can explore experiences from childhood, the teen years, or adulthood that may still be influencing how they see themselves, relate to others, and respond to life today.
Past experiences can sometimes shape negative belief systems, protective patterns, and behaviours that once helped us cope but may no longer be serving us. By bringing greater understanding to these patterns—not with judgment, but with curiosity—clients can begin to recognize what is keeping them from moving forward and develop healthier ways of thinking, responding, and relating.
Using an integrative approach that includes Client-Centred, Cognitive Behavioural, Solution-Focused, and strengths-based practices, Ellen helps clients gain insight into their patterns, develop practical tools for navigating life’s challenges, and create meaningful and lasting change.
Her work particularly supports those navigating anxiety, low self-esteem and confidence, disappointment, life transitions, relationship challenges, and seasons of emotional overwhelm.
